UPVC Windows

UPVC windows are a favorite among homeowners due to their durability and low maintenance costs. They are also available in a variety colors and styles. They are easily customizable to fit a particular style and will fit in with any style of home. They are extremely well-insulated and can help reduce your energy costs and boost your property's value.

The price of uPVC windows varies based on the size, color and quality of the glass, and also the brand and pricing policy of the manufacturer. They generally cost less than aluminium and wood. Installation is relatively easy, but requires attention to detail. UPVC nails or flanges may be used to attach the frame and glass unit to the wall opening.

UPVC windows can last a lifetime. They can also help reduce your energy bills and make your home more comfortable. They can also help to protect your home from burglars and boost its value. uPVC replacement windows can help you save money by decreasing your dependence on central heating. They are also more secure than older windows which are prone to warping and are susceptible to burglary. Older windows are also less energy efficient which can lead to more expensive energy bills.

Composite Windows

If you're in search of a high-performance window solution composite windows could be the ideal choice for your home. These factory-made products offer the strength and durability of aluminium cladding with a timber core. You can pick from a range of designs to find the perfect match for your home. They're an excellent choice in coastal areas, where salt spray can cause damage to wood. They're also less likely to warp or discolour than uPVC frames.

Another advantage of composite windows is that they are more energy efficient than uPVC or wooden windows. Their solid material is an insulation that is natural, which means they can be twice more efficient than hollow chamber vinyl, or wood or clad windows. Some designs feature wood on the inside, which can be painted or stained.
